Lynette wrote:I have only used the mount Syliva diatomite and have only recently started using it. Over the last few hot day the growing medium with diatomite seems to have dried out faster than the only mix with just grave, zeolite and potting. I have added a fairly large percentage thinking aabour making the pots lighter. Has any one else noticed this?
Someone I was talking to on the gold coast told me he had to water twice a day, pines that were potted in just diatomite, but that they grew really well, and that was in spring time.
Thanks in anticipation for any replies.
I love you new avatar Brett, it gave me a real laugh, just when I needed it.
Lynette
Hi Lynette,

I do find diatomite a drier mix but it is easy to wet and rewet and no root rot problems as with finer mixes. Its a great component.

Don't use too high a % ; no matter what you hear.
